Do you agree or disagree with the following statement? Universities should give the same amount of money to their students’ sports activities as they give to their university libraries. Use specific reasons and examples to support your opinion.

Just as study, sports are also very important to students. Therefore, I think that universities should invest in their students’ sports activities with the same amount of money given to their libraries.

Firstly, universities are not place for study only. Universities are places where students make preparation for their future. Thus, students should be given chances to practice necessary skills for their career such as interpersonal, problem solving and so on. Solely studying in class-rooms or libraries can’t bring about what they will need. However, sports activities can. Playing a sport or participating in holding a sport event provides you with opportunities to learn how to work in a team, how to deal with some certain cases, how to arrange your work systematically among others. Acquiring knowledge is important but obtaining essential skills for life is important, too. Therefore, pouring a due amount of money into sports activities is a must in universities.

Secondly, for young students, health is crucial. You could focus on studying only when you are well both mentally and physically. Few exercise, especially when you are young, leads to health deterioration and makes you vulnerable to diseases. Besides, it results in weak concentration capabilities. How can you work effectively in academic areas with such a weak mind and body ? Clearly, sports activities play an important role in effectiveness of students’ study and they should be considered on par with study ones.

Finally, sports activities help to create an exciting environment in universities. Shortage of activities of that kind would result in a sluggish atmosphere on campus. Do you want to live in a place where everyone always silently focus on their books like wraiths ? In contrast, an active and exciting atmosphere which sports activities bring about could help you exhale pressure and escape from headaches for a while. Hence, it lead to a fiery lifestyle in universities where every student lives dynamically.

All in all, from the above facts, the important role of sports activities on campus has clearly emerged. Undoubtedly, there’s no reason not to invest a comparable amount of money into them.
